Un corrale de pastores altoandino, typical of the shepard homesteads sparsley dotting the Cordillera, a stone hut, grass roof, no fireplace because there is no wood, and two sheep pens. This one sits snug atop the Punta Tapush Pass, beneath a blanket of fresh snow. |
